The problems arising in the process of washing and dressing of gold clayey sands in the application of existing technologies. A new machine of disintegration and classification original design IGDS SB RAS for effective flushing of minerals with high clay content, which implements the principle of sequential destruction clayey aggregates in air and water environments. The device produces simultaneous disintegration and classification of raw materials sustained release dump gravel classes and productive sands. In the washing process, clay ores and sands are partially enriched material by removing the drain slimy clay fractions, and the combination of washing with the classification of the material and the process of removing large gravel classes a positive effect on the degree of enrichment. Developed device has no moving parts, easy to manufacture and maintain, and is characterized by low power consumption. Tests were conducted on material high clayed sands from Nizhny Kuranakh deposit (Republic of Sakha (Yakutia), with the fine fraction of 45% at a given and natural moisture. During the tests assessed performance indicators screening and content slimy fractions productive sands. Experimental studies have shown a principal possibility of disintegration and effective classification high clayed material.
